-
题名基于门面模式的SEAL库API类优化设计
- 1
-
-
作者
梁小虎
魏荣
黄晓凯
袁野
尹贵增
刘锟
-
机构
中国航天科技集团第五研究院北京卫星信息工程研究所
中国航天科工集团第二研究院七〇六所
-
出处
《计算机工程与设计》
北大核心
2023年第12期3578-3584,共7页
-
文摘
针对简单加密算术库(simple encrypted arithmetic library, SEAL)应用编程接口(application programming interface, API)类较多、不利于其与应用之间松耦合的问题,以BFV方案为例,提出一种基于门面设计模式的SEAL库API类优化设计方法。通过增加门面类,将多个API类封装在门面类内部,应用通过门面对象访问SEAL库,交互的API类从12个减少为3个。使用优化前后的API类设计测试程序,对功能和性能进行测试验证。测试结果表明,优化设计具备可行性,对性能的影响较小。
-
关键词
门面模式
同态加密
简单加密算术库
应用编程接口
开闭原则
同态计算
重线性化
-
Keywords
facade design pattern
homomorphic encryption(HE)
simple encrypted arithmetic library(SEAL)
application programming interface(API)
open-closed principle
homomorphic evaluation
relinearization
-
分类号
TP309.7
[自动化与计算机技术—计算机系统结构]
-